Cook County Corrections Officer Alan Kettina found guilty in shooting, killing Mark Asber outside Miraj restaurant

A now-former Cook County Corrections employee was found guilty in a deadly 2023 shooting outside of a Niles nightclub, police said.

The shooting happened in April 2023 in the parking lot of Miraj at 8801 Milwaukee Avenue in Niles.

Alan Kettina, 25, of Northbrook was charged with first degree murder, police said.

Kettina was employed with the Cook County Department of Corrections at the time of the shooting, police said.

Mark Asber, 22 of Niles, was shot outside the nightclub. He died at a local hospital, according to the Cook County Medical Examiner's Office.

Investigators said the victim and suspect knew each other prior to the shooting.

Neary three years after the deadly shooting, Kettina was found guilty on six charges related to murder.

He is due back in court on November 2 for pre-sentencing motions.

Prosecutors said Kettina shot Asber in the back as he was walking away.

Kettina's attorneys claimed, the victim intimidated and threatened to harm him and his family if he did not smuggle contraband into the Cook County Jail.
